Discover the Benefits of Professional Video Production for Your Business Requirements When it involves advertising your organization, leveraging professional video manufacturing can make a substantial distinction. You'll find that quality videos improve your brand name narration and develop much deeper psychological connections with your audience. This isn't just about flashy https://zanderemqtv.blognody.com/36791403/10-proven-strategies-for-creating-clickplay-films-branded-video-content-that-converts